My Favorite Frozen Finds from Trader Joe’s

This article is written by a student writer from the Her Campus at PSU chapter.

Trader Joe’s has always been an obsession of mine, and I swear every food in my kitchen is from that place. Everything in their frozen aisle is so good and easy to make. You can’t go wrong with whatever you pick out. Here are my recent favorites that I have been grabbing every time I go to Trader Joe’s: 

1. ANY type of Gnocchi 

This has to be my favorite meal. Any type of gnocchi is so good, but Trader Joe’s has kale, sweet potato, cauliflower, and outside-in stuffed gnocchi. They are all absolute fire and so easy to cook. These are perfect for when you want a quick and easy dinner. 

2. Mandarin Orange chicken 

Trader Joe’s mandarin chicken is definitely a fan favorite. My family had it with rice once a week growing up, and it was my favorite meal of the week. It is so flavorful and yummy and a breeze to make.

3. Guilt-free Mac n Cheese

Who doesn’t love mac n cheese but a healthy version? Yes, please! This is so delicious, and you can pop it in the microwave for it to be ready in just a few short minutes! 10/10 recommend for when you are craving mac n cheese, but you want to still be healthy. 

4. Vegetable Fried Rice

Another delicious and easy dinner. The veggie fried rice is so easy to make and yummy that it tastes as it came from a restaurant. You can have it as a meal itself or pair it with something else, 10/10 recommend. 

5. Turkey Burgers 

This is one of my newer discoveries, and I have to say, I am obsessed. I made a turkey burger the other day, and it was so easy to make. You also can make turkey tacos with this or even just put it on top of a salad! 

6. Steamed Chicken Soup Dumplings 

My mouth is watering at the thought of these. They are currently trending all over TikTok, and they taste so good. These are great for when you are hungry but in a hurry. Just throw these in the microwave and eat them plain or actually put them in soup. Either way, you won’t be disappointed. 

7. Hold The Cones 

These are my go-to desserts, and I love every single flavor. They are so tiny and perfect for satisfying your sweet tooth. These are amazing healthier alternatives for your dessert! 

8. Zoodles 

I have to admit; these did scare me at first. But, if you cook them and add some red sauce, they are so good. I just recently started getting these, and I am happy I did. They are good for you and perfect for nights you crave pasta. 

9. Gone Bananas 

I couldn’t forget about these! Another favorite of mine is these frozen banana bites. They are so delicious I could eat the entire box in one sitting! 

10. Cauliflower crust 

I love getting the cauliflower crust at Trader Joe’s. You can make your own pizza with it and add whatever toppings you desire. It is tasty and easy to make and definitely healthier than normal pizza! I fully recommend grabbing this for your next homemade pizza night.

11. Shrimp Tempura 

The frozen shrimp tempura is so good and easy to make. If you are not in the mood to cook, this is definitely a meal you should try. All you have to do is throw them in the oven and heat up the sauce packet.

12. Potstickers 

Trader Joe’s Potstickers have been a favorite of mine for as long as I can remember. All I have to say about them is go get them now, you won’t be disappointed. 

13. Raw Wild Argentinian Red Shrimp

This other kind of shrimp is on my grocery list for Trader Joe’s every week. I am obsessed, and I love making shrimp scampi with this shrimp or just putting it over salad or rice. If you love shrimp, I definitely recommend trying this out! 

Clearly, I might be a little obsessed with Trader Joe’s. You should consider adding at least one of these items to your next grocery list, you won’t regret it!
